📅  最后修改于: 2023-12-03 15:16:52.968000             🧑  作者: Mango
jQWidgets jqxComboBox 是一款强大的下拉列表组件,其中可以使用 onClose 事件来处理下拉列表关闭时的操作。
jQWidgets jqxComboBox 是一款专业的下拉列表组件,具有自动完成、搜索、下拉、提示框、过滤功能等。它提供了各种配置选项和主题,以便使用者根据自己的需要进行自定义。此外, jqxComboBox 还支持各种数据绑定方式,可以实现从本地数据、远程数据和 JSON 数据加载。
onClose 事件会在下拉列表关闭时触发,您可以在事件里完成一些操作。
下面是 jqxComboBox 的使用示例:
$("#jqxComboBox").jqxComboBox({
width: '200px',
height: '25px'
});
当我们想在下拉列表关闭时执行一些操作时,我们可以在定义时加入如下代码块:
$("#jqxComboBox").on('close', function (event) {
// 在此处编写您的代码
});
此时,当用户关闭下拉列表时,表示从下拉列表中选择任务结束,我们可以执行一些代码以在此过程结束后进行一些逻辑处理。
此事件的 event 对象可以返回一些附加信息,例如下拉列表关闭前所选的项目或下拉列表的状态等。您可以根据您的需要来使用它们。
$("#jqxComboBox").on('close', function (event) {
var selectedText = event.args.item.label;
console.log(selectedText + ' has been selected.');
});
在这个代码示例中,我们获取了关闭下拉列表时所选中的项目标签,并打印出结果。
jQWidgets jqxComboBox 提供了一个灵活可自定义的下拉列表组件,能够满足各种需求。在使用 jqxComboBox 时,您可以根据自己的需要来使用 onClose 事件,在下拉列表关闭时执行自定义的代码,以实现更多业务需求。